Now in the sixth month the angel Gabriel was sent by God to a city of Galilee named Nazareth, to a virgin betrothed to a man whose name was Joseph, of the house of David. The virgin’s name was Mary. And having come in, the angel said to her, “Rejoice, highly favored one, the Lord is with you; blessed are you among women!” (Luke 1:26-28)
God knows you. He knows everything about you. He knows where you live.

God has faith to speak of my position in Him. Mary was chosen by God to be the mother of God. This day, it was Mary’s time to exercise her faith and come into God’s destiny for her.

When she heard this she was troubled, but the angel told her that she had found favor in God’s sight and continued to prophesy over her what her Son would become.

But when she saw him, she was troubled at his saying, and considered what manner of greeting this was. Then the angel said to her, “Do not be afraid, Mary, for you have found favor with God. And behold, you will conceive in your womb and bring forth a Son, and shall call His name JESUS. He will be great, and will be called the Son of the Highest; and the Lord God will give Him the throne of His father David. And He will reign over the house of Jacob forever, and of His kingdom there will be no end.” Then Mary said to the angel, “How can this be, since I do not know a man?” And the angel answered and said to her, “The
Holy Spirit will come upon you, and the power of the Highest will overshadow you; therefore, also, that Holy One who is to be born will be called the Son of God.” (Luke 1:29-35)
Mary’s thoughts were on what she “knew in the natural.” The word was from a different place.

Let’s think about this…Whenever God comes into our lives He releases His presence and His promise over us. His promise is from eternity and enlarges from eternity’s perspective. So, our prophecies are great when we hear them. It will usually never seem like it fits your current situation or abilities. In fact, it will usually look like the opposite of what you are experiencing in your reality moment.

God is always speaking from Himself to you in the future. His words are eternal. Everything God ever said, He determined before the beginning of time…long before you heard it. You hear the word…and He takes over from there. You become pregnant. You don’t have to work at it…You are carrying a seed—period. When you believe it, it goes to the womb of your spirit.

Mary’s experience is a picture of the new birth for us. This is our experience whenever we hear God speak and we partner to carry it. We hear things that are far greater than what could ever come to pass in the natural.

Mary didn’t have experience with something like this. The angel answered, “The Holy Spirit will come upon you.” Beloved, the Holy Spirit is coming upon every promise and word that has ever been spoken over you. Like in the case of Mary carrying Jesus, the Savior of the Word, He will cause you to carry the seed and see the fulfillment of His word spoken over you.

As we enter this season…only believe and trust His faithfulness to complete and fulfill the “impossible” seed that He has impregnated in you.

You are a carrier of great and precious promises. He is a faithful Father that will see it through to completion!
